Becoming Financially Literate: Taking Control
One of the first steps you can take toward financial independence is becoming financially literate. This means understanding the ins and outs of your finances—what you earn, what you spend, and where you can save. Many of us have been taught to spend our income without truly understanding its impact. By educating yourself about budgeting and savings, you can take control of your pocketbook and escape the clutches of overspending.
Embrace Side Hustles: Unlocking Potential Income
As highlighted in the video, embracing a side hustle can be a game-changer. This means exploring hobbies or skills that can generate additional income alongside your regular job. Whether it’s freelancing, selling handmade crafts online, or even tutoring, there are myriad possibilities to supplement your income. The added funds can help you pay off debts or build up your savings, paving a path toward a more secure financial future.

Practical Tips: Implementing Change in Your Life
To initiate the change, start small. Create a budget that focuses on essential expenses and finds areas to cut back. For instance, consider meal prepping instead of ordering takeout, or finding entertainment alternatives that cost less but provide the same joy. These seemingly minor adjustments can lead to significant savings, eventually allowing you to invest or save for future endeavors.
